Abstract
In this paper, we present a stereo vision system on programmable chip (SVSoC) for dense depth mapping and obstacle detection at video rate. The system is composed of three miniature CMOS cameras with triangular configuration and one FPGA chip for parallel computing. The system algorithm contains nonlinear iteration based cooperative algorithm for high quality dense depth mapping, ground extraction and obstacle location from dense depth maps. With the connection of DSP for moving control, the system is mounted on small hexapod robot for obstacle avoidance and navigation
